RALEIGH, NC / ACCESSWIRE / November 14, 2022 / 9 Meters Biopharma, Inc. (NASDAQ:NMTR), a clinical-stage company pioneering novel treatments for people with rare or debilitating digestive diseases, today announced a continuing collaboration agreement with Gustave Roussy, a world-renowned cancer center in France, using 9 Meters' small molecule tight junction microbiome modulator NM-102. NM-102 is presumed to prevent gut microbial metabolites and antigens from trafficking into the systemic circulation.

This collaboration focuses on the relationship between intestinal microbiome composition and systemic responses to cancer treatments such as chemotherapy and immune checkpoint inhibitors (ICIs). Specifically, the work tested the hypothesis that the therapeutic effect of ICIs, such as antibodies to CTLA-4 and PD-1, might be enhanced by preventing bacterial antigens, toxins, and certain metabolites in the gut from interacting with the host immune system utilizing NM-102.

These studies showed that NM-102 was effective both when alone and when combined with ICIs in a transgenic mouse model of spontaneous aggressive skin melanoma. Furthermore, the combination of NM-102 with ICIs improved survival compared to ICIs alone. More recent data continues to show NM-102 in combination with ICIs improves overall survival in select mouse tumor models.

Gustave Roussy is launching the Clinicobiome Programme, a clinical and translational research program aimed at developing microbiota-centered interventions for cancer. The collaboration with 9 Meters and its small molecule tight junction modulators will even further strengthen this long-lasting endeavor.

Under the terms of the continuing collaboration, Gustave Roussy is investigating how tumors in preclinical models may affect intestinal integrity and in turn compromise the fitness of the host's immune system and its capacity to respond to ICIs. Deciphering the mechanism of NM-102 and its effects on intervening on the epithelial layer of the GI tract, as well as its potential translation to ICI efficacy in preclinical cancer in vivo models, is currently ongoing. The Company intends to move forward with an IND-enabling pathway with indication selection in 2023.
